2018-2019 Highlights
We held our first ever Carroll College Psychology Week! This included self-care activities, service events, a debate on what it means to be human, giving out green mental health ribbons, and much more!
A group of thirteen students attended the Rocky Mountain Psychologcal Association Conference in Denver, Colorado, and a total of five different Carroll projects were presented.
Six psychology club members had the opportunity to tour the University of Montana: they sat in on graduate-level courses and even got to see their mouse labs!
